Explain Relational model and their use in DBMS?
Relational Model - The relational model was first introduced through E.F. Codd of the IBM Research in the year of 1970. The model uses the concept of a mathematical relation (like a table of values) as its primary building block, and has its theoretical basis in set theory and first-order predicate logic. The relational model presents the database as a collection of relations.
